Filing 85 OPINION AND ORDER: Accordingly, for all the foregoing reasons, I approve the settlement in this matter and award plaintiffs' counsel $50,000 in attorneys' fees and costs. The Clerk of the Court is respectfully requested to mark this matter closed. SO ORDERED. (Signed by Magistrate Judge Henry B. Pitman on 10/16/2018) Copies Transmitted By Chambers. (ne) |
Filing 75 OPINION AND ORDER: Accordingly, for all the foregoing reasons, plaintiffs' application for conditional certification of the 216(b) collective and the putative class is denied. Counsel are directed to report to Courtroom 18-A, 500 Pearl Street, New York, New York on July 18, 2018 at 9:30 a.m. to discuss the next steps to be taken in this matter. (Signed by Magistrate Judge Henry B. Pitman on 7/2/2018) (ne) |
Filing 72 OPINION AND ORDER: For all the foregoing reasons, Plaintiffs' motion for appointment of class counsel is granted and the remaining motions are denied without prejudice. (As further set forth in this Order.) (Signed by Magistrate Judge Henry B. Pitman on 12/10/2015) Copies Transmitted By Chambers. (kgo) |
Filing 46 MEMORANDUM OPINION AND ORDER re: 29 MOTION to Certify Class Conditionally and for Court Authorized Notice, Pursuant to 29 U.S.C. 216(b) filed by Christopher Fraticelli. For the reasons stated above, Plaintiffs in this case have not made that showing. Accordingly, their motion for conditional certification is DENIED. The Clerk of the Court is directed to terminate Docket No. 29. All dates and deadlines remain in effect. (Signed by Judge Jesse M. Furman on 5/7/2014) (mro) |
